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Antibes to Olbia is to ferry and bus which costs €60 - €110 and takes 16h 2m.
The fastest way to get from Antibes to Olbia is to fly which takes 3h 36m and costs €65 - €210.
The distance between Antibes and Olbia is 375 km.
The best way to get from Antibes to Olbia without a car is to ferry and bus via Sassari which takes 15h 19m and costs €60 - €130.
It takes approximately 3h 36m to get from Antibes to Olbia, including transfers.
